How they compare
Bhutan currently reports 14,045 1000 SLC against 8,801 1000 SLC in Austria, a difference of 5,244 1000 SLC.
That makes Bhutan's figure about 1.6 times Austria's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 14 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Austria ahead.
Austria ranks 34th and Bhutan ranks 33rd of 47 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Austria averaged higher in 1 and Bhutan in 1.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
